Good verbal and written communication skills Proficiency in data management and reporting tools, as well as familiarity with database management and ERP systems (such as SAP and Coupa).Astron Energy is a leading supplier of petroleum products in South Africa, with a vast network of Caltex-branded service stations that make us one of the country's top two petroleum brands. We are strongly committed to being a responsible corporate citizen, promoting education, health and economic development in an effort to build stronger communities and drive sustainable economic growth. We own and operate the country's third-largest crude oil refinery in Cape Town, which has a capacity of 100,000 barrels a day, and a lubricants manufacturing plant in Durban.
